/

Reference #: 127411-1
We are looking for a Senior Software Engineer to join our team. You willwork on the Web of Science team. As a senior member of the team, this role will be tasked with working on an agile squad involved in writing new software, making modifications to existing software, or integrating software applications and modules.If this sounds like an opportunity you are interested in, then we would love to talk to you!

About You - experience, education, skills, and accomplishments
Bachelor's degree level in Computer Science or a relevant technical discipline or relevant work experience
3 years of experience working with JavaAND Web-specific development, Relational Database like MySQL, or Microservices development; including unit testing, code management tools, design tools and build tools

It would be great if you also had...
Demonstrated ability with coding best practices
Experience with the organization, planning and maintenance of large-scale code bases
Good collaborative problem-solving capabilities
Working knowledge of business application and software code base
Working experience with cloud technologies (AWS preferred)
Experience withJavaScriptlibraries/frameworks;Angularpreferred.
Java web framework such as Spring MVC
Agile/Scrum Software development methodologies
Configuration Management tools: Jenkins/Hudson, Maven experience
Version Control: Git
CI/CD
Eclipse IDE/IntelliJ

What will you be doing in this role?
Work on an agile squad involved in implementing product requirements
Being a full stack developer, the key responsibilities include:
Understand technical requirements
Provide inputs and estimating stories for features
Interact with product managers and attending scrum
Produce a solid software design
Deliver high quality code supported by unit tests which integrates well with CI/CD builds
Implement the design choices contributed by the architecture and design teams
Provide technical advice to the project team both onshore and offshore
Coach and assist junior developers in the team
Work as part of team in delivering on the goals of the project and ultimately contributing code to the solution as required.

About the Team
Web of Science is a modern cloud application, much more agile, based on microservices and topped with Angular for frontend. You get the chance work with an agile squad but will also have the opportunity at times to work with other squads / development teams. The Web of Science platform is part of the scientific and academic solutions research / discovery and workflow solutions part of the company. We help to accelerate novel research of the highest quality.

Hours of Work
Full time, permanent
Although duties are typically performed during normal business hours,occasional off-hours may be required
This is a hybrid position working 2-3 days/week in office
Must live within a commutable distance to our Philadelphia office

Clarivate is an Equal Opportunity Employer Vets/Minorities/Women/Disabled

It is the policy of Clarivate to provide equal employment opportunity (EEO) to all persons regardless of age, color, national origin, citizenship status, physical or mental disability, race, religion, creed, gender, sex, sexual orientation, gender identity and/or expression, genetic information, marital status, status with regard to public assistance, veteran status, or any other characteristic protected by federal, state or local law. In addition, Clarivate will provide reasonable accommodations for qualified individuals with disabilities.